BISMARCK 6, MINOT 5, 8 innings
Bismarck scored the last three runs of the game to beat Minot on Friday. With two outs in the bottom of the seventh, Carli Peterson was hit by a pitch and Kasandra Cariveau doubled to put runners on second and third. Brianna Flynn tied the game with a two-run double. In the bottom of the eighth, Chantel Carr and Lexi Klein had base hits. Carr came around to score on an error on a ball hit by Paige Nustad. Darby Krivoruchka pitched all eight innings to earn the win for Bismarck.

Minot 200 300 00 - 5 7 1
Bismarck 210 000 21 - 6 11 1

Megan Rutledge, Katie Clark (4), McKenzie Nagel (6) and Nikki Fonder; Darby Krivoruchka and Kasandra Cariveau, Ashley Haag (3), Carli Peterson (5). W - Krivoruchka, 3-0. L - Nagel. HR - none.

Highlights: B - Peterson 2-for-3, 2B, 2 R; Faith Winings 2-for-2, R; Brianna Flynn 2-for-3, 2B, 2 RBI.
